Before the discovery of Treponema pallidum as the etiologic agent, the origins of syphilis have been the subject of several debates. Diverse therapeutic agents were employed in an attempt to cure the disease. Examining the milestones in the history of syphilis, the present article reviews the existing theories that tried to explain the origins of the disease, the approach in art, the cultural and the evolution of the treatments from the empiric means to the discovery of penicillin.

BACKGROUND: Bed debridement is important to treat chronic wounds. Effective agents should remove the necrosis but protect the granulation tissue. We evaluated the performance and tolerability of a new composite ointment containing collagenase and hyaluronic acid for chronic venous ulcers. PATIENTS AND METHODS: Subjects with class 6 venous ulcers (CEAP classification) of at least 6 months duration were prospectively recruited. The ointment was administered daily and follow-up visits were conducted on the fifth, 10th, 15th and 20th days. On each visit the necrotic area was measured with a grid. The moisture balance, odour, viability of non-necrotic areas and the presence of erythema were also assessed. Primary outcome was the percentage of subjects with complete debridement, secondary outcomes the time to complete healing, reduction of the lesion area, absence of necrotic tissue, presence of odor, erythema, hydration, any adverse events. RESULTS: One hundred subjects were enrolled in four centres. All patients achieved complete debridement of the necrotic area and a significant reduction of the total ulcer area by day 20, while other parameters improved significantly over time. Only two patients experienced a transient leg oedema. CONCLUSIONS: The combination of collagenase and hyaluronic acid is safe and effective for chronic venous ulcers.

Photodynamic therapy (PDT) is a medical procedure based on the activation of the molecules of various exogenous or endogenous chemical substances called photosensitizers by a light source emitting radiation of an adequate wavelength, usually situated in the visible spectrum; photosensitizers are chemical compounds bearing the capacity to selectively concentrate in the neoplastic cells. The energy captured by the molecules of these substances pervaded in the tumor cells is subsequently discharged in the surrounding tissue, triggering certain photodynamic reactions that result in the destruction of the tumor. The procedure is applicable in numerous medical fields. Skin basal cell carcinoma (BCC), the most frequent type of cancer of the human species, is a cutaneous tumor that responds very well to this innovative treatment method. By reviewing numerous recent studies in the field, this article aims to present the role and the indications of photodynamic therapy in the management of basal cell carcinoma, as well as the most important results achieved so far by this therapy in the field of dermato-oncology.

RATIONALE: The cannabinoid system consists of a complex array of receptors, substances with agonist/antagonist properties for those receptors, biosynthetic machineries and mechanisms for cellular uptake and degradation for endocannabinoids. This system is in interrelation with other systems that comprise lipid mediators like prostaglandins/leukotrienes systems. A clear antagonist, additive or synergic effect of nonsteroidal anti-inflammatory drugs (NSAIDs)-cannabinoid associations was not yet demonstrated. Aim. The present study tried to summarize the existent data on NSAIDS-cannabinoid system interactions. METHODS AND RESULTS: A bibliographic research in Medline, Scirus, Embase was made using as keywords cannabinoid, nonsteroidal anti-inflammatory drugs, aspirin, ibuprofen, flurbiprofen, diclofenac, indomethacin, acetaminophen, coxibs, antinociceptive, antinociception, analgesia DISCUSSIONS: A systematization of the results focusing on the NSAIDs drugs interaction with the cannabinoid system was presented. Out of all the substances analyzed in the present review, acetaminophen was studied the most regarding its interferences with the cannabinoid system, mainly due to contradictory results. CONCLUSIONS: Some NSAIDs have additional influences on the cannabinoid system either by inhibiting fatty acid amide hydrolase (FAAH) or by inhibiting a possible intracellular transporter of endocannabinoids. All the NSAIDs that inhibit COX2 can influence the cannabinoid system because a possible important degradative pathway for anandamide and 2-arachidonoyl glycerol might involve COX 2. One of the causes for the variety of experimental results presented might be due to pharmacokinetic mechanisms, depending on the route of administration and the dose
